The Ipswich Taxis Alliance is seeking to block the newly-approved £1.4m Lloyds Avenue transformation through traffic regulation challenges, despite widespread support for the project from residents and town centre businesses.
Suffolk Highways has withdrawn its objections to plans to redevelop Lloyd's Avenue which will halve the number of taxi spaces, sparking fierce criticism from drivers.
A programme of road and pavement improvements across Ipswich town centre will begin on Monday 27 January. The works will cover 11 locations, including Westgate Street, Princes Street, St Nicholas' Street, the Waterfront and bus station areas.
Final preparations are underway for a massive electrical transformer weighing 178 tonnes that will force the closure of the Orwell Bridge this weekend.
